Umberto Chiummo - Lorenzo
After winning the “A. Belli” Competition in Spoleto, Umberto Chiummo made his debut in Le Nozze di Figaro, Gigi Proietti directing. Much appreciated also for his qualities as an actor, he performs in major opera houses and festivals in Italy and abroad, collaborating with conductors such as Ivor Bolton, Bruno Campanella, Myung-Whun Chung, Zubin Mehta, Riccardo Muti and Wolfgang Sawallisch. Recent engagements include: La Calisto at the Royal Opera House Covent Garden, Agrippina at the Teatro Real in Madrid and in Antwerp, Giulio Cesare alongside Cecilia Bartoli with William Christie and Les Arts Florissants in Paris; Le Nozze di Figaro at the Teatro La Fenice in Venice and in Munich; La Cenerentola in Strasbourg, Mulhouse and Colmar; Mozart’s Great Mass in C minor with the Orchestra Sinfonica Nazionale della RAI under Ivor Bolton; La Cenerentola in Treviso and Ferrara; Die Schöpfung in Belfast; Mozart’s Requiem at the Teatro San Carlo in Naples; Le Nozze di Figaro in Munich; Così Fan Tutte in Antwerp; L’Occasione fa il ladro in Paris. He recorded Rodelinda, Ariodante, Don Giovanni (Telarc), I Capuleti e i Montecchi (BMG) with Roberto Abbado, Werther (BMG) under the baton of Vladimir Jurowski.
Future plans: Le Nozze di Figaro in Amsterdam and at the Teatro Petruzzelli in Bari; Rodelinda at the Teatro Real in Madrid.
